WHITE FOR BLACK BOOK RELEASED!
Emeka Willie Obiozor, an adjunct Professor at Sojourner Douglass College, Cambridge Campus, and former Special education resource personnel for Dorchester County Board of Education, Cambridge, MD, has just published a new romance novel titled: WHITE FOR BLACK.
WHITE FOR BLACK is story about a United States senator's culture clashing, and marriage threatening adventures in Africa.
The story was situated in the West African sub-region, with African and American characters, traversing the landscape of cultural identity, following deeply some personal, revealing and thought-provoking, humorous and emotionally devastating episodes. From the first chapter to the end, the reader would be thrilled and kept in suspense. At the end of this amazing experience, is a glossary page that explains some local African dialects and terms used in the novel.
